Abstract

A tent (,) includes a fabric shell (,) supported by a plurality of poles (,). The poles (,) are selectively secured to the fabric shell (,) by a plurality of clips (,). Each clip (,) includes a base (,) that is directly sewn or otherwise secured to the fabric shell (,). Each clip further defines a clasp portion (,) that selectively receives a first pole (,), and which may also selectively receives a transverse second pole (,). A width defined by the base (,) is preferably wider than a width defined by the clasp portion (,) for enhanced stability.
